This runs at 12 cycles/limb on a PA7000. With the used instructions, it ;! can not become faster due to data cache contention after a store. On the ;! PA7100 it runs at 11 cycles/limb, and that can not be improved either, ;! since only the xmpyu does not need the integer pipeline, so the only ;! dual-issue we will get are addc+xmpyu. Unrolling could gain a cycle/limb ;! on the PA7100. ;! There are some ideas described in mul_1.s that applies to this code too. ;!
